Description Balaji Pooruli 2016-09-17 15:23:15 CEST
Description of problem:

The default module included in the Mageia Kernel for Realtek RTL8192CU WiFi Adapter is not working due to an inherent bug that is in the driver. The forum post in the URL field has a solution for it.

Due to the existing bug, the WiFi signal is very weak and it disconnects every few minutes. A patched version of the driver is available at https://github.com/pvaret/rtl8192cu-fixes.git and the instructions to build the driver is in the forum thread https://forums.mageia.org/en/viewtopic.php?f=8&t=9956.

It would be nice to include the patched version of the RTL8192CU driver into the default kernel for Mageia.
